Environmental Technology Program: Annual Report FY90
-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ory (LLNL), Livermore, CA (United States)
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ory's Environmental Technology Program was organized in FY90 to research, develop, demonstrate, test, and evaluate innovative technologies for reducing the costs and increasing the effectiveness of environmental restoration and waste management. The Environmental Technology Program is organized into the following main elements, each of which represents an integration of individual tasks and activities to meet program objectives: (a) Hazard Assessment and Risk Management, (b) Characterization, Monitoring, and Analysis, (c) Subsurface (Groundwater and Soil); Remediation: Waste Treatment; Waste Minimization, and Education Initiatives.
